Canadian Valley Technology Center is found in El Reno, Oklahoma. El Reno is a rural area. The school is a public institution. Students can earn degrees up to and including the Certificate at Canadian Valley Technology Center.
The range of program offerings available from the school is especially impressive compared to its number of students. Canadian Valley Technology Center is known for its programs in office and administration.
The school accepts all qualified applicants under its open-admission rules.
Canadian Valley Technology Center has a tenure system for senior faculty.
Students numbered 292 in 2005 at the school.

Canadian Valley Technology Center awarded degrees in these major categories in 2005:
| General Category | Degrees | Most Common Majors [see all] |
|---|---|---|
| Nursing And Emergency Medicine | 68 | licensed practical nurse, health aide |
| Office And Administration | 40 | administrative assistant, office data entry |
| Mechanics And Repair | 28 | computer repair, automobile mechanics, autobody repair, diesel mechanics, HVAC, aircraft maintenance |
| Medical Adminstration | 18 | medical secretary, occupational health |
| Business And Management | 11 | MIS |
| Production Trades | 10 | welding, machine shop assistant |
| Media | 10 | printing equipment operation |
| Medical Assistant And Technician | 7 | surgical tech |
| Construction Trades | 5 | electrician, construction trades, property management |
| Family And Social Work | 5 | child care provider, housing and human environments |
| Engineering Technician | 4 | drafting |

In 2005, Canadian Valley Technology Center had a total enrollment of 292 students (211 full-time equivalent).
